Как получить root-доступ на Xiaomi: разблокировка загрузчика и установка Magisk

Xiaomi — один из немногих производителей, которые официально разрешают разблокировку загрузчика, но процесс получения root-прав остаётся многоступенчатым и требующим внимания. В отличие от большинства брендов, где разблокировка загрузчика ведёт к потере гарантии, Xiaomi предоставляет инструмент Mi Unlock Tool, но с жёсткими ограничениями: привязка к аккаунту, ожидание 168 часов и риск "кирпича" при ошибках.

В этой статье разберём все актуальные способы получения root на Xiaomi в 2026 году: от официальной разблокировки загрузчика до установки Magisk и обхода ограничений MIUI. Особое внимание уделим моделям на Qualcomm Snapdragon (например, Redmi Note 12 Pro+, POCO F5) и MediaTek (Redmi 12C, POCO M6 Pro), где процесс отличается. Также рассмотрим, как избежать распространённых ошибок вроде Fastboot Error 0x80004005 или зависания на логотипе Mi.

Предупреждаем сразу: root-доступ отключает OTA-обновления, сбрасывает Widevine L1 (нет HD в Netflix/Disney+), и может привести к бану аккаунта Mi Account при неосторожном использовании модифицированных прошивок. Если ваша цель — просто удалить рекламу в MIUI, рассмотрите альтернативы вроде ADB-команд или перехода на Custom ROM (например, Pixel Experience).

📊 Зачем вам нужен root на Xiaomi?
Удалить рекламу в MIUI
Установить Custom ROM
Разогнать процессор
Использовать модули Magisk
Другое

1. Подготовка к разблокировке загрузчика: требования и ограничения

Перед тем как приступать к разблокировке, проверьте 4 ключевых условия:

  • 🔹 Модель устройства: Не все смартфоны Xiaomi поддерживают разблокировку. Например, модели для китайского рынка (China ROM) часто блокируются на уровне прошивки. Уточните версию через Настройки → О телефоне → Версия MIUI — если в конце есть CN, процесс будет сложнее.
  • 🔹 Привязка к Mi Account: Аккаунт должен быть создан не менее 30 дней назад и иметь подтверждённый номер телефона. В противном случае Mi Unlock Tool выдаст ошибку Couldn’t verify device.
  • 🔹 Версия MIUI: На устройствах с MIUI 14+ и HyperOS разблокировка может потребовать дополнительных шагов (например, откат на более старую прошивку).
  • 🔹 Состояние загрузчика: Если ранее вы уже пытались разблокировать его и получили статус Locked (Relocked), придётся ждать 30 дополнительных дней.

Также подготовьте:

  • 📱 Заряженный смартфон (не менее 60%) и оригинальный USB-кабель (дешёвые кабели могут вызывать ошибки подключения).
  • 💻 Компьютер на Windows 7/10/11 (на macOS/Linux Mi Unlock Tool не работает официально, но есть обходные пути через виртуальные машины).
  • 🔧 Драйверы: Установите Mi PC Suite или вручную добавьте драйверы для Fastboot и ADB через официальный сайт Xiaomi.
⚠️ Внимание: Если ваше устройство было куплено в кредит или по контракту у оператора (например, МТС, Билайн, Мегафон), разблокировка загрузчика может нарушить условия договора. Некоторые операторы блокируют IMEI при обнаружении изменений в прошивке.

2. Официальная разблокировка загрузчика через Mi Unlock Tool

Это единственный поддерживаемый Xiaomi способ, но он требует терпения. Процесс занимает минимум 7 дней из-за обязательного периода ожидания.

Шаг 1: Привязка аккаунта к устройству

1. Перейдите в Настройки → Аккаунт Xiaomi → Mi Cloud и авторизуйтесь.

2. Включите Настройки → Дополнительно → Для разработчиков → Разблокировка OEM (если пункта нет, тапните 7 раз по Версия MIUI, чтобы активировать меню разработчика).

3. Подключите телефон к компьютеру и подтвердите разрешение на отладку по USB.

Шаг 2: Запуск Mi Unlock Tool

1. Скачайте последнюю версию Mi Unlock Tool с официального сайта (избегайте сторонних источников — там часто подсовывают вирусы).

2. Запустите программу от имени администратора и авторизуйтесь под тем же аккаунтом, что и на телефоне.

3. Переведите телефон в режим Fastboot: выключите его, затем зажмите Громкость вниз + Питание до появления зайца в шапке-ушанке.

☑️ Подготовка к разблокировке загрузчика

Выполнено: 0 / 4

4. Подключите телефон к ПК. В Mi Unlock Tool появится сообщение о необходимости ожидания. Обычно это 168 часов (7 дней), но для некоторых моделей (например, Xiaomi 13T) срок может быть сокращён до 72 часов.

⚠️ Внимание: Если вы увидели ошибку Couldn’t verify device. Please add your account in MIUI, значит аккаунт не привязан корректно. Повторите шаг 1 и убедитесь, что в Настройки → Аккаунт Xiaomi отображается ваш email.

Шаг 3: Финальная разблокировка

После истечения срока ожидания:

  1. Снова запустите Mi Unlock Tool и подключите телефон в режиме Fastboot.
  2. Нажмите Unlock. Процесс займёт 10–30 секунд.
  3. По завершении телефон автоматически перезагрузится с разблокированным загрузчиком (статус Unlocked в Fastboot).

Теперь можно приступать к установке Magisk или Custom Recovery.

3. Установка Magisk для получения root-прав

Magisk — это универсальный инструмент для получения root-доступа без изменения системного раздела (systemless root). Он позволяет скрывать root от приложений (например, банковских) и устанавливать модули для модификации системы.

Шаг 1: Скачивание необходимых файлов

Вам понадобятся:

  • 📱 Magisk APK: Скачайте последнюю версию с GitHub (файл Magisk-v26.4.apk или новее).
  • 🖥️ Platform Tools: Архив с adb и fastboot от Google (ссылка).
  • 📄 Стоковая прошивка для вашей модели: Скачайте её с Xiaomi Firmware Updater (выбирайте версию Fastboot ROM).

Шаг 2: Извлечение boot.img и его патчинг

1. Распакуйте скачанную прошивку (.tgz или .zip) и найдите файл boot.img (обычно лежит в папке images).

2. Скопируйте boot.img на телефон.

3. Установите Magisk APK на телефон, откройте его и нажмите Install → Select and Patch a File. Выберите скопированный boot.img.

4. После патчинга в папке Download появится файл magisk_patched-[random_string].img. Скопируйте его на компьютер.

Шаг 3: Прошивка патченого boot.img

1. Переведите телефон в режим Fastboot (Громкость вниз + Питание).

2. Подключите его к ПК и откройте командную строку в папке с platform-tools.

3. Выполните команду:

fastboot flash boot magisk_patched-[random_string].img

4. Перезагрузите телефон:

fastboot reboot

После загрузки системы откройте Magisk — если всё прошло успешно, вы увидите зелёную галочку и статус Installed.

⚠️ Внимание: На некоторых моделях (POCO X5 Pro, Redmi K60) после прошивки boot.img может потребоваться дополнительный патч через Direct Install в самом Magisk. Если root не появляется, повторите шаг 3, но вместо flash boot используйте:

fastboot boot magisk_patched-[random_string].img

Это временно загрузит патченый образ, после чего в Magisk можно будет сделать постоянную установку.

4. Альтернативные методы разблокировки (для опытных пользователей)

Если официальный способ не работает (например, из-за ошибки 0x80004005 или блокировки на уровне прошивки), можно попробовать обходные пути. Они рискованнее, но иногда остаются единственным вариантом.

Метод 1: Разблокировка через EDL (Emergency Download Mode)

EDL — это сервисный режим, который позволяет прошивать устройство даже с заблокированным загрузчиком. Для его активации нужен:

  • 🔧 Авторизованный аккаунт Xiaomi (или обход через EDL Cable — специальный кабель с замыканием контактов).
  • 💾 Прошивка в формате .mbn (можно извлечь из Fastboot ROM с помощью Mi Flash Tool).

Процесс:

  1. Переведите телефон в EDL: выключите его, зажмите Громкость вверх + Громкость вниз и подключите к ПК (экран останется чёрным).
  2. В Mi Flash Tool выберите прошивку и нажмите Flash.
  3. После прошивки загрузчик будет разблокирован, но все данные будут стёрты.
Что такое EDL Cable и где его купить?

EDL Cable — это модифицированный USB-кабель, который при подключении автоматически переводит устройство в режим EDL. Его можно найти на AliExpress (поиск по запросу "Xiaomi EDL Cable") или сделать самостоятельно, замкнув контакты 4 и 5 на USB-разъёме. Стоимость — от 300 до 800 рублей.

Метод 2: Использование уязвимостей (Exploits)

Для старых моделей (Redmi 4X, Mi A1) существуют эксплойты, позволяющие разблокировать загрузчик без ожидания. Например:

  • 🐱 DirtyCOW (для устройств на MIUI 8–9).
  • 🔓 CVE-2020-0041 (уязвимость в Qualcomm, работала на MIUI 10–11).

Однако большинство эксплойтов уже закрыто в новых версиях MIUI и HyperOS. Актуальные уязвимости обсуждаются на форумах XDA-Developers или в телеграм-каналах вроде @miuirom.

⚠️ Внимание: Использование эксплойтов может привести к полной потере данных или блокировке IMEI. Например, на Xiaomi Mi 11 некорректное применение DirtyCOW приводило к ошибке Invalid IMEI, которую можно было исправить только через сервисный центр.

5. Решение распространённых ошибок при получении root

Даже при точном следовании инструкции могут возникать проблемы. Рассмотрим самые частые и способы их устранения.

Ошибка Причина Решение
Couldn’t verify device в Mi Unlock Tool Аккаунт не привязан к устройству или телефон не в режиме Fastboot Повторите привязку аккаунта в настройках и переподключите телефон
Fastboot Error 0x80004005 Сервер Xiaomi временно недоступен или аккаунт заблокирован Попробуйте через 24 часа или используйте VPN (например, Гонконг)
Телефон завис на логотипе Mi после прошивки Несовместимый boot.img или ошибка при патчинге Прошейте оригинальный boot.img через Fastboot или выполните сброс через Mi Flash Tool
Magisk не определяет root после установки Неправильно патченый boot.img или конфликт с модулями Повторите патчинг или удалите конфликтующие модули в Magisk
This device isn’t certified by Google Сброс Widevine на L3 из-за модификаций Установите модуль MagiskHide Props Config и измените fingerprint на сертифицированный

Если ни один из методов не помог, проверьте:

  • 🔍 Версию прошивки: На некоторых моделях (например, POCO F4 GT) root работает только на конкретных версиях MIUI.
  • 🔧 Состояние загрузчика: Если он в статусе Relocked, придётся ждать ещё 30 дней.
  • 📡 Подключение к интернету: Mi Unlock Tool требует стабильного соединения для проверки аккаунта.

6. Что делать после получения root: настройка и безопасность

Теперь, когда у вас есть root-доступ, важно правильно настроить систему, чтобы избежать проблем с производительностью и безопасностью.

Шаг 1: Настройка Magisk

1. Откройте Magisk и перейдите в Settings:

  • 🔄 Включите MagiskHide (скрывает root от приложений).
  • 🔒 Активируйте Zygisk (заменяет Riru для модулей).
  • 📥 Включите Automatic response for installation requests (упрощает установку модулей).

2. Установите полезные модули:

  • 🚀 LSPosed — фреймворк для модификации приложений (аналог Xposed).
  • 🔇 Universal SafetyNet Fix — проходит SafetyNet (нужно для Google Pay).
  • 🎯 MIUI Debloater — удаляет системный мусор и рекламу.

Шаг 2: Оптимизация системы

С root-доступом можно:

  • Разогнать процессор через Kernel Adiutor (осторожно — перегрев возможен!).
  • 🗑️ Удалить встроенные приложения (например, com.miui.analytics — сборщик статистики).
  • 🔋 Продлить время работы батареи с помощью Greenify или Battery Charge Limit (ограничение заряда до 80%).

Шаг 3: Безопасность

Root-доступ открывает новые уязвимости:

  • 🛡️ Отключите ADB по Wi-Fi в настройках разработчика, если не используете его.
  • 🔐 Установите антивирус (например, Malwarebytes), так как некоторые модули могут содержать вредоносный код.
  • 🔄 Регулярно обновляйте Magisk — новые версии закрывают критические уязвимости.

Помните: с root-доступом вы теряете гарантию, и некоторые банковские приложения (например, СберБанк Онлайн) могут блокировать работу. Используйте MagiskHide или модуль SafetyNet Fix, чтобы обойти ограничения.

7. Как вернуть всё обратно: удаление root и блокировка загрузчика

Если вам нужно вернуть телефон в исходное состояние (например, для продажи или гарантийного ремонта), выполните следующие шаги:

Шаг 1: Удаление Magisk

1. Откройте Magisk и перейдите в Uninstall → Complete Uninstall.

2. Телефон перезагрузится, и root-доступ будет удалён.

Шаг 2: Прошивка оригинального boot.img

1. Скачайте оригинальный boot.img из стоковой прошивки для вашей модели.

2. Прошейте его через Fastboot:

fastboot flash boot boot.img

fastboot reboot

Шаг 3: Блокировка загрузчика

1. Переведите телефон в Fastboot.

2. Выполните команду:

fastboot oem lock

3. Подтвердите блокировку на экране телефона (если появится предупреждение).

⚠️ Внимание: После блокировки загрузчика все данные будут стёрты, а телефон вернётся к заводским настройкам. Если вы устанавливали Custom ROM, перед блокировкой прошейте оригинальную прошивку через Mi Flash Tool.

Чтобы проверить статус загрузчика, переведите телефон в Fastboot и посмотрите на надпись внизу экрана:

  • 🔓 Unlocked — загрузчик разблокирован.
  • 🔒 Locked — загрузчик заблокирован.

FAQ: Частые вопросы о root на Xiaomi

❓ Можно ли получить root без разблокировки загрузчика?

Нет, на всех современных устройствах Xiaomi (начиная с MIUI 10) разблокировка загрузчика обязательна. Раньше существовали эксплойты для обхода (например, через DirtyCOW), но они закрыты в новых версиях прошивок. Единственное исключение — устройства на Android One (например, Mi A2), где можно использовать Magisk без разблокировки, но и там требуется разблокировать OEM Unlock.

❓ Почему после разблокировки загрузчика не работает NFC или мобильная связь?

Это типичная проблема для моделей с MediaTek (например, Redmi 10C, POCO M4 Pro). Причина — сброс IMEI или NV-данных модуля NFC. Решения:

  1. Восстановите IMEI через Maui META или SN Write Tool (инструкции есть на 4PDA).
  2. Для NFC прошейте оригинальный nfc.img из стоковой прошивки.

Если проблема остаётся, попробуйте прошить полную стоковую прошивку через Mi Flash Tool с галочкой Clean All.

❓ Как обновить MIUI с root-доступом?

С root-доступом OTA-обновления не работают — они просто не будут устанавливаться. Варианты:

  • 🔄 Ручная прошивка: Скачайте полный пакет обновления (.zip) и прошейте его через TWRP или Fastboot.
  • 📦 Установка через Magisk: Некоторые обновления можно установить как модуль (например, через MIUI Updater for Magisk).
  • 🔒 Временное удаление root: Удалите Magisk, обновитесь, затем повторно установите root.

Важно: После обновления всегда проверяйте совместимость Magisk с новой версией MIUI. Например, на MIUI 14 некоторые модули перестали работать из-за изменений в Zygote.

❓ Будет ли работать Google Pay с root-доступом?

По умолчанию — нет, так как Google Pay проверяет SafetyNet. Однако это можно обойти:

  1. Установите модуль Universal SafetyNet Fix в Magisk.
  2. Активируйте MagiskHide и добавьте Google Pay в список скрытых приложений.
  3. Проверьте статус SafetyNet через приложение YASNAC — должен быть PASS на обоих тестах (CTS Profile и Basic Integrity).

На некоторых моделях (например, Xiaomi 12 Pro) может потребоваться дополнительная настройка fingerprint через модуль MagiskHide Props Config.

❓ Можно ли получить root на Xiaomi с HyperOS?

HyperOS (новая прошивка от Xiaomi, пришедшая на смену MIUI в 2026 году) поддерживает разблокировку загрузчика и установку Magisk, но есть нюансы:

  • 🔧 Процесс разблокировки такой же, но Mi Unlock Tool может требовать более новую версию.
  • 📦 Некоторые модули Magisk (например, для модификации интерфейса) ещё не адаптированы под HyperOS.
  • 🔒 В HyperOS усилена защита от модификаций — например, сброс Widevine на L3 происходит чаще.

Перед попыткой получите root убедитесь, что для вашей модели (Xiaomi 14, Redmi K70 и т.д.) уже есть успешные кейсы на форумах.